Meeting notes — backup tape rotation, Grenfall warehouse.

Tapes from the Pell Street server room go off-site every Thursday. Shift lead signs the transfer sheet, seals the case, stages it at bay two by 15:00. Missed pickups escalate to the night supervisor. No exceptions on sealing. The courier then follows the instruction given below.

drop instructions, tajof-tawif: the julir soreth courier leaves the novath ledger at gate 1571 under passcode 241872

## Capacity note: undo/redo history in Quillboard

Plugin authors should understand that every undoable action your plugin emits is serialized into the shared history ring, so payload size directly affects memory per open document. The editor coalesces rapid sequential edits, snapshots the full document at intervals, and evicts the oldest entries once the ring fills. Plugins that emit large deltas should rely on coalescing rather than raising limits themselves. The defaults governing this behavior are defined as follows.

tuning table, kageg-tawig:
RATE_LIMITS = {
    "fraeth": 344,
    "lamvan": 467,
    "feneth": 346,
    "fraiel": 293,
    "novvan": 861,
    "pelix": 710,
    "silir": 416,
}

**Postmortem timeline — Farelight pricing experiment**

14:22 — On-call paged after checkout conversions dropped sharply on the Farelight platform. Investigation showed the ticket-pricing experiment had begun serving the treatment price to 100% of traffic instead of the intended 10% split, due to a misconfigured rollout flag pushed earlier that afternoon. Experiment was halted at 14:41 and prices reverted. The deploy responsible was identified by the token recorded below.

session token of fadug-hahap = htk3_554

Quick handover on the cron drift issue. The Pellwick scheduler nodes drift ~40s/day; suspect NTP config on the Harvane cluster. Logs are in the drift-probe dashboard. Don't restart anything before capturing timestamps. Your first task: redeploy the probe agent to node group C. Releases must be signed, so you'll need the key that follows:

signing key of fahop-bahof = bky3_6uq